John Khu, 29, from San Francisco, was sentenced to 87 months in prison for his involvement in a money laundering scheme using cryptocurrency. He imported counterfeit medicines and drugs, including ecstasy, from Germany and sold them on dark web markets. Buyers paid with bitcoins, which Khu exchanged for cash and moved through multiple financial transactions to conceal the source of the funds. This case became part of a major operation against organized crime in the U.S., supported by federal agencies.
